Job description

  • Assist Project Managers with planning, scheduling, and coordinating multiple projects simultaneously.
  • Communicate with customers, vendors, engineering, manufacturing, and installation teams to ensure projects stay on schedule.
  • Monitor project timelines, track progress, and provide regular status updates.
  • Review technical drawings, specifications, and project documentation.
  • Coordinate material orders, production schedules, and installation logistics.
  • Help identify potential project issues and assist in developing practical solutions.
  • Maintain accurate project records using Microsoft Office, Microsoft Teams, and other project management software.
  • Occasionally travel to project installation sites to support field personnel, monitor progress, and help resolve project-related issues.
  • Ensure projects are completed safely, efficiently, and according to company quality standards.
